diff src/ChangeLog @ 110184:44aeafd02c21

Check all lisp types in image loader * nsimage.m (ns_load_image): Check argument types. * image.c: Remove all uses of gcpro. (xpm_load): Check all lisp types. (pbm_load): Likewise. (png_load): Likewise. (jpeg_load): Likewise. (tiff_load): Likewise. (gif_load): Likewise. (imagemagick_load_image): Likewise. (imagemagick_load): Likewise. (svg_load): Likewise. (gs_load): Likewise.
author Andreas Schwab <schwab@linux-m68k.org>
date Sat, 04 Sep 2010 21:39:34 +0200
parents 6d74afef6e68
children ca957835ff5a
line wrap: on
line diff
--- a/src/ChangeLog	Sat Sep 04 20:47:29 2010 +0200
+++ b/src/ChangeLog	Sat Sep 04 21:39:34 2010 +0200
@@ -1,3 +1,19 @@
+2010-09-04  Andreas Schwab  <schwab@linux-m68k.org>
+
+	* nsimage.m (ns_load_image): Check argument types.
+
+	* image.c: Remove all uses of gcpro.
+	(xpm_load): Check all lisp types.
+	(pbm_load): Likewise.
+	(png_load): Likewise.
+	(jpeg_load): Likewise.
+	(tiff_load): Likewise.
+	(gif_load): Likewise.
+	(imagemagick_load_image): Likewise.
+	(imagemagick_load): Likewise.
+	(svg_load): Likewise.
+	(gs_load): Likewise.
+
 2010-09-04  Eli Zaretskii  <eliz@gnu.org>
 
 	* w32uniscribe.c (uniscribe_shape): Update commentary.  Don't